ThinkPHP连接数据库操作示例【基于DSN方式和数组传参的方式】

前端之家收集整理的这篇文章主要介绍了ThinkPHP连接数据库操作示例【基于DSN方式和数组传参的方式】前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。

本文实例讲述了ThinkPHP连接数据库操作。分享给大家供大家参考,具体如下:

代码

1、完成入口函数的编写

PHP;">

2、完成控制器的编写

PHP;"> getInstance($db_dsn); //连接数据库,返回数据库驱动类 $select=$conn->query('select * from think_user'); //执行查询语句 $this->assign('select',$select); // 模板变量赋值 $this->display(); // 指定模板页 } public function type(){ $dsn = array( 'dbms' => 'MysqL','username' => 'root','password' => 'root','hostname' => 'localhost','hostport' => '3306','database' => 'db_database30' ); $db = new Db(); $conn=$db->getInstance($dsn); //连接数据库,返回数据库驱动类 $select=$conn->query('select * from think_type'); //执行查询语句 $this->assign('select',$select); // 模板变量赋值 $this->display('type'); // 指定模板页 } } ?>

3、完成模板编写

<a href="https://www.jb51.cc/tag/yonghu/" target="_blank" class="keywords">用户</a>信息<a href="https://www.jb51.cc/tag/shuchu/" target="_blank" class="keywords">输出</a> 用户信息名称404_27@
类别<a href="https://www.jb51.cc/tag/shuchu/" target="_blank" class="keywords">输出</a>
输出名称添加时间404_27@

二 运行结果

更多关于thinkPHP相关内容感兴趣的读者可查看本站专题:《》、《》、《》、《》、《》、《》及《PHP模板技术总结》。

希望本文所述对大家基于ThinkPHP框架的PHP程序设计有所帮助。

原文链接:https://www.f2er.com/thinkphp/16213.html

猜你在找的ThinkPHP相关文章